Does autovac maintain its state/counters across restats as to who
need to be vacuumed/analyzed?  Or does killing autovac cause it
to reset the counters for the vacuum/analyze threshholds?

Depends on the version.  The contrib autovacuum does not maintain state
through a restart.  The integrated version (8.0 and 8.1) can maintain
state as long as you don't have the stat system configured to reset on
restart.
